As ever, Cole's love life is marked by volatility and unfaithfulness, a matter that informs lead single "You," as in "You just played me for the last time," with a supportive verse from longtime friend Remy Ma. They ultimately beget a fluidity the first six full-lengths lack. 11:11 Reset, her first release for Epic and seventh overall, handily tops the 2014 set with comparatively nuanced and richer songs.
(Each one of Cole's previous five albums featured at least two charting singles.) News that Cole changed labels, from Interscope to Epic, therefore wasn't a surprise. Keyshia Cole fans saw to it that Point of No Return continued the unguarded singer and songwriter's streak of Top Ten Billboard 200 hits, but not one of its singles registered on the R&B/hip-hop chart.

News Added Keyshia Cole's seventh studio album '11:11 Reset' will be released on October 20th, 2017, through Epic Records and Sony Music Entertainment.
